ElasticSearch

Usr/share/elasticsearch/dane

Usr/share/elasticsearch/dane
  1. Gdzie dane są przechowywane w ElasticSearch?
  2. Jak uruchomić Elasticsearch 8 na Docker w celu rozwoju lokalnego?
  3. Jaka jest różnica między danymi a głównym w elasticsearch?
  4. Jak wyeksportować dane elasticsearch?
  5. Czy ElasticSearch przechowuje dane w pamięci lub dysku?
  6. Czy Elasticsearch ma bazę danych?
  7. Jak sprawdzić moje dane elasticsearch?
  8. Jak uzyskać dostęp do Elasticsearch na LocalHost?
  9. To elasticsearch oltp lub olap?
  10. Jak pobrać wszystkie pliki indeksu ElasticSearch?
  11. Czy ElasticSearch przechowuje dane w pamięci lub dysku?
  12. Czy Netflix używa elasticsearch?
  13. Jest elasticsearch i ETL?
  14. Jest narzędziem Elasticsearch to narzędzie ETL?

Gdzie dane są przechowywane w ElasticSearch?

Domyślnie ElasticSearch indeksuje wszystkie dane w każdym polu, a każde indeksowane pole ma dedykowaną, zoptymalizowaną strukturę danych. Na przykład pola tekstowe są przechowywane w odwróconych wskaźnikach, a pola numeryczne i geo są przechowywane w drzewach BKD.

Jak uruchomić Elasticsearch 8 na Docker w celu rozwoju lokalnego?

Najpierw musimy utworzyć sieć, której będzie używana zarówno przez ElasticSearch, jak i Kibana. Następnie możemy utworzyć kontener Docker dla ElasticSearch: Kluczowe punkty tutaj: Właśnie utworzona sieć jest używana do ElasticSearch, dzięki czemu Kibana może być odkryta przez Kibana.

Jaka jest różnica między danymi a głównym w elasticsearch?

Węzły danych przechowują dane i uczestniczą w funkcjach indeksowania i wyszukiwania klastra, podczas gdy węzły główne są odpowiedzialne za zarządzanie działaniami klastra i przechowywanie stanu klastra, w tym metadane.

Jak wyeksportować dane elasticsearch?

Metody eksportu Elasticsearch

Oto trzy popularne metody, używane do eksportu plików z ElasticSearch do dowolnego wyboru pożądanego magazynu lub platformy: ElasticSearch Eksport: Korzystanie z wtyczki Logstash-Input-Elasticsearch. ElasticSearch Eksport: Korzystanie z zrzutu ElasticSearch. Eksport ElasticSearch: Korzystanie z pand Python.

Czy ElasticSearch przechowuje dane w pamięci lub dysku?

Proces elasticsearch jest bardzo intensywny. ElasticSearch używa JVM (maszyna wirtualna Java), a blisko 50% pamięci dostępnej w węźle powinno być przydzielone do JVM. Maszyna JVM używa pamięci, ponieważ proces Lucene musi wiedzieć, gdzie szukać wartości indeksu na dysku.

Czy Elasticsearch ma bazę danych?

Całkowicie open source i zbudowany z Java, ElasticSearch to baza danych NoSQL. Oznacza to, że przechowuje dane w nieustrukturyzowany sposób i że nie można użyć SQL, aby je zapytać.

Jak sprawdzić moje dane elasticsearch?

Możesz użyć interfejsu API wyszukiwania do wyszukiwania i agregowania danych przechowywanych w strumieniach danych lub wskaźnikach ElasticSearch. Parametr ciała żądania zapytania API akceptuje zapytania napisane w zapytaniu DSL. Poniższe żądanie przeszukuje moje indeksy-000001 za pomocą zapytania dopasowania. To zapytanie pasuje do dokumentów z użytkownikiem.Wartość ID Kimchy .

Jak uzyskać dostęp do Elasticsearch na LocalHost?

Domyślnie ElasticSearch jest dostępny tylko z LocalHost lub adresu IP 127.0. 0.1. Jeśli chcesz zapytać go z innego serwera lub komputera lokalnego, musisz ustawić sieć. hostować odpowiedni adres IP.

To elasticsearch oltp lub olap?

Ważne jest, aby pamiętać, że Elasticsearch to baza danych OLAP, a nie baza danych OLTP, ponieważ nie obsługuje transakcji i nie ma wymaganych gwarancji spójności.

Jak pobrać wszystkie pliki indeksu ElasticSearch?

Aby wyeksportować wszystkie dokumenty z ElasticSearch do JSON, możesz użyć narzędzia ESBACKUPEXPORTER. Działa z migawkami indeksu. Bierze kontener z migawkami (S3, Azure Blob lub Directory), ponieważ wejście i wyjście jeden lub kilka plików JSON na indeks dziennie.

Czy ElasticSearch przechowuje dane w pamięci lub dysku?

Proces elasticsearch jest bardzo intensywny. ElasticSearch używa JVM (maszyna wirtualna Java), a blisko 50% pamięci dostępnej w węźle powinno być przydzielone do JVM. Maszyna JVM używa pamięci, ponieważ proces Lucene musi wiedzieć, gdzie szukać wartości indeksu na dysku.

Czy Netflix używa elasticsearch?

Przegląd. Z 700-800 węzłami produkcyjnymi rozłożonymi na 100 klastrów elasticsearch, Netflix popycha kopertę, jeśli chodzi o wydobycie spostrzeżeń w czasie rzeczywistym na ogromną skalę.

Jest elasticsearch i ETL?

Dzięki wtyczce ElasticSearch LogStash może łatwo przechowywać dzienniki w ElasticSearch. To narzędzie ETL to rurociąg danych w czasie rzeczywistym, który może wyodrębniać dane, dzienniki i zdarzenia z wielu innych źródeł oprócz elasticsearch, przekształcić je, a następnie przechowywać wszystkie w hurtowni danych ElasticSearch.

Jest narzędziem Elasticsearch to narzędzie ETL?

Nie, ElasticSearch nie jest narzędziem ETL. Jest to bezpłatna i otwarta wyszukiwarka danych tekstowych, numerycznych, geoprzestrzennych, strukturalnych i nieustrukturyzowanych. Elasticsearch jest głównie wykorzystywany w inteligencji biznesowej, inteligencji bezpieczeństwa i inteligencji operacyjnej. Istnieją oddzielne narzędzia ETL dostępne dla ElasticSearch.

Wdrażaj wiele instancji tej samej aplikacji Kubernetes
Czy możemy wdrożyć wiele aplikacji w klastrze Kubernetes?Czy wiele usług może działać na tym samym porcie Kubernetes?Jak wdrożyć wiele plików YAML w ...
Kubernetes Nodeport Bilans ruchu działa dziwnie
Jaka jest różnica między klasteripem Nodeport a Loadbalancer?Jaka jest różnica między Nodeport a ładunkiem?Który równoważenie ładunków kubernetes jes...
Wdrożyć reaguj z zapleczem PHP na jednym serwerze
Czy możesz użyć backend PHP z React?Czy możemy użyć backend php z react frontend?Jak wdrożyć aplikację React na dedykowany serwer?Jest wystarczający ...